Output 96ab317bff5289771c304437a4881dfdd56c5140ea8e062631da2fcea047cb6b:0
- value
- 21865243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99435fca6265c096eedf0a876493f10a197d1b32 OP_EQUAL
- address
- 3FfQ28j9Bd1vbztdTzEHAdkcdCpSDxMaQq
- transaction
- 96ab317bff5289771c304437a4881dfdd56c5140ea8e062631da2fcea047cb6b